u/IndepThink Oct 21 '22

I love dcs but is has problems compared to msfs2020. Mostly the terrain looks pale in comparison and most importantly DCS is highly not optomized.

As a vr simmer that means dcs options have to be turned down quite a bit. So I understand where the op is coming from. And it's nice to fly stateside. No the Nevada nap doesn't count lol.

That being said whe I tried the f14 in Msfs it seemed very off to put it kindly. So I do stick to dcs when I want to fly military platforms. But I can understand where the op is coming from.

u/somethingnewanddiff Oct 19 '22

The planes are. You can get em from the Microsoft marketplace but they won't be able to have missiles from what I understand. If you get them from the publisher's sites or 3rd party places then they have payload values that will allow them to show with the missiles/bombs.
